Output e2993bfa96ffb2045ac7b8638d4948b04f26a044e14ef10087fb7f80d54c3bd3:11

value
22423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80cb755b693e6009b663d5f755c46f0c3c5adbb7 OP_EQUAL
address
3DS29dvCgPiv8gRjMJ6foUKgyAwDhJX57h
transaction
e2993bfa96ffb2045ac7b8638d4948b04f26a044e14ef10087fb7f80d54c3bd3
spent
true